THERMO- Meaning: "hot, heat, temperature," used in scientific and technical words, from Greek thermos "hot, warm," therme… See definitions of thermo-. convection (n.) 1620s, "act of carrying or conveying," from Late Latin convectionem (nominative convectio) "the act of carrying, a carrying or bringing together," noun of action from past-participle stem of Latin convehere "to carry together," from assimilated form of com "with, together" (see con-) + vehere "to carry" (from PIE root *wegh-"to go, move, transport in a vehicle"). Preheat definition is - to heat (something) beforehand; especially : to heat (an oven) to a designated temperature before using for cooking. Thermo- definition, a combining form meaning “heat,” “hot,” used in the formation of compound words: thermoplastic.
